What a Mini-Split Is and How It Works

A mini-split, or ductless mini-split, is a heating and cooling system that doesn't need ductwork to function. It's a popular choice in homes that don't have pre-existing air ducts and for homes with rooms that aren’t served well by the home's existing HVAC system.

A mini-split system consists of two major components: an outdoor compressor/condenser and an indoor air-handling device. The two are linked by a conduit carrying the power cable, refrigerant tubing, suction tubing and a condensate drain.

Here's how it works: the outside compressor circulates the refrigerant necessary for heat exchange through the coils and the air handler. The indoor unit draws in air from the room, cools or heats it over the coils and sends the conditioned air back into the room.

Mini-Split vs. Central Air

Mini-splits are good for targeted cooling in specific rooms or zones of your residence. They are excellent for energy efficiency because they only heat or cool the areas you desire. However, they may not blend seamlessly into every decor due to their wall-mounted indoor units.

On the contrary, a central air system uniformly conditions your entire home, keeping consistent comfort levels throughout. Its ductwork is out of sight, preserving the aesthetics of your home. On the other hand, it might not be as energy efficient as a mini-split, especially in bigger homes or residences where certain spaces may not need constant conditioning.

Mini-Split vs. Window AC/Window Unit

Mini-splits are often more energy efficient and quieter than a window air conditioning unit and are able to cool multiple rooms. This is why mini-splits are a convenient choice for numerous homeowners. They also operate using a form of refrigerant that is more eco-friendly, limiting their environmental impact. These devices can even add value to your home due to their sturdy nature and exceptional cooling capabilities. However, they come with a higher up-front cost.

Having said that, window AC units are less expensive to purchase. They may be a good fit for homes that can't accommodate a central AC system or for families with budget constraints. In spite of these advantages, window units can use up to 40% more energy than ductless mini-split systems and typically make more noise.

Mini-Split vs. Gas Furnace

Choosing between a mini-split system and a gas furnace depends on a variety of factors such as the climate in your city, home size, energy efficiency desires and how much you plan on spending.

A mini-split system most of the time is more energy efficient than a gas furnace. It can heat and cool defined areas in your home, supplying custom climate control in specific rooms. Mini-splits also are for the most part quieter and have a higher up-front cost, but their operating costs are usually lower due to their better energy efficiency.

However, a gas furnace can be a very effective heating remedy, particularly in colder climates where mini-split heat pumps may not be able to maintain comfort levels in the bitter cold. Even though they are less energy efficient than mini-splits, gas furnaces typically are not as expensive. Having said that, their operating costs can be greater, especially if natural gas prices increase.

Mini-Split vs. Space Heater

When it comes to heating and cooling a residence, mini-splits and space heaters each have strengths and weaknesses. However, for overall efficiency, versatility, comfort and safety, mini-splits stand out. Mini-splits supply superior energy efficiency due to the fact they deliver conditioned air right to different zones and can serve numerous rooms at once.

Space heaters are a great deal less expensive to buy but are typically used only for heating a limited area or an individual room. They also are often less energy efficient. In contrast to mini-splits, space heaters do not provide cooling. The biggest drawback for space heaters is the chance of fire. Authorities say some 1,700 fires each year involve space heaters.
